Latest Patents
Leitung holds a patent titled "Method for the nuclear chlorination of ortho-xylene." This method involves the use of a chlorinating agent in conjunction with at least one Friedel-Crafts catalyst and a co-catalyst that is chloro-substituted 2,8-dimethylphenoxathiin. Specifically, the preferred co-catalyst is tetrachlorinated 2,8-dimethylphenoxathiin, particularly the compound 1,3,7,9-tetrachloro-2,8-dimethylphenoxathiin.
